CREST Cyber Olympiad (CCO)

Previous Year Paper (2022-23)

Class 2 (Set - A)
Time Allowed: 1 hour Maximum Marks: 45

• Additional 10 minutes will be allotted to fill up information on the OMR Sheet, before
the start of the exam.
• Fill in all the mandatory fields clearly on the OMR Sheet.
• There are a total of 35 questions in this booklet comprising 2 sections namely
the Computer & IT and Achievers' Section consisting of 25 questions (1 mark
each) & 10 questions (2 marks each) respectively.
• There is no negative marking. The use of a calculator is not permitted.
• There is only ONE correct option to a given question.
• Use HB Pencil or Blue / Black ball point pen only for marking the correct choice of
answers on the OMR Sheet.
• Rough work is to be done in the space provided in the test booklet. Extra plain sheet
may be provided by the school for the rough work.
• The OMR Sheet is to be handed over to the invigilator at the end of the exam.
• No candidate is allowed to carry any textual material, printed or written, bits of paper,
any electronic device, etc. inside the examination hall.
• The use of unfair means may result in the cancellation of the exam. Any such
instances may be reported at +91-98182-94134 or [email protected]
